| - | [[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/ | + | [[http://www.uniprot.org/uniprot/XY10C_CELJA XY10C_CELJA]] Endo-acting xylanase which specifically cleaves internal linkages on the xylan backbone, releasing xylooligosaccharides. Is able to hydrolyze oat spelt xylan, the arabinoxylans from wheat and rye, and glucuronoxylan. Also displays very low activity against xylooligosaccharides. During the xylan degradation process, Xyn10C may act on the soluble xylans and long xylooligosaccharides products released by the secreted xylanases Xyn11A, Xyn11B and Xyn10A.<ref>PMID:14670951</ref> <ref>PMID:7492333</ref> |
